Quick answer

Gunjara is a village in Sangod Tehsil of Kota district in Rajasthan. Its Census location code is 102535.

About Gunjara village record

Use this page to check the source record for Gunjara, including its village code and its place within Sangod Tehsil and Kota district.

The Census 2011 record reports population 871, 184 households, area 253 hectares, PIN code 325602.
